Some of the pics BCP posted are what the hardware store had and the guy said they aren’t that great. I was joining solid wire, Romex, with stranded wire from the fixture.
That's what gives me trouble too, stranded fixture wire, probably 18ga. attaching to a 14/16ga single solid.
My (right or wrong) solution is stripping a much longer bit of the stranded wire and the right size wirenut.

Dunno whatizit a Wago, but winged wire nuts work wonderful.

151055_256.png


Sized right, right number of wires stripped right and they won't come off. Sometimes not even when you want them to.

Only trouble I've had is with green ones (winged or not) for ground wires. For some reason the plastic wants to crack. Never had that with orange, yellow or red.

Some wire nuts are just threaded plastic which I throw those in the trash. The wire spring ones work ok for me if sized to the wires. About 1/2" insulation stripped, wires twisted tight together with pliers before wire nut. When that's tight I wrap electrical tape around it.
I was told by an electrician NOT to twist the wires together before putting them in a wire nut. Something about not making/maintaining as good contact that way.
